Square Foot Gardening!  We have a total of 8 boxes.  Our tender little seedlings have been transplanted and are growing strong!  We planted lettuce, radishes, cucumbers, spinach, carrots, lots of tomatoes & peppers, cauliflower, broccoli, eggplant, yellow squash, butternut (my favorite) & green squash, beans, peas, cilantro, dill, basil, oregano, thymne, chives, rosemary and sage because I love cooking with fresh herbs.  Kevin built the boxes & then ran soaker hose on top with a timer.  So I don't have to worry much about them.  We barely have to water anyway.  It rains so much here.  The raspberries are coming back full force this year as well, maybe enough to make some freezer jam!
